如何将文本设置为jcombobox,但文本集不应该是jcombobox的元素

时间:2012-01-07 17:52:01

标签: java swing

是他们为组合框设置文本的任何方式,它不是组合框的元素。

cboSubjects=new JComboBox();
cbo.addItem("Maths"); // and few more subjects are added
cbo.setSelectedItem("subjects"); // this does not set the default text of combobox

他们有什么方法可以解决这个问题吗?我需要像combobox.text一样的东西 视觉基础中组合框的性质

我正在研究学校管理系统。我需要帮助。

2 个答案:

答案 0 :(得分:3)

我想告诉你一个可能的选择:)

enter image description here

注意,您需要致电label.setDisplayedMnemonic('s');label.setLabelFor(combo)来完成效果!

答案 1 :(得分:0)

您可以使jComboBox可编辑,cbo.setEditable(true);,然后设置所需的文字:cbo.setSelectedItem("subjects");